Output 87dea4893c14537e71158f13db1fd285e3e15d797878fa714a25090052509599:7

value
42962876
script pubkey
OP_0 OP_PUSHBYTES_20 55392ed11f76b0ae5225a90e0e8d973e45e53483
address
bc1q25uja5glw6c2u5394y8qarvh8ez72dyrym4r63
transaction
87dea4893c14537e71158f13db1fd285e3e15d797878fa714a25090052509599
spent
true